Jesse Baker, 16, fights for control of his life and his sanity in Jesse's Journey, the second book in the Jesse Baker series. As he leaves his father behind him, he begins a search for his mother. His journey takes him to Somerset, Kentucky where he meets the Palomino mare that's been protection him in his dreams face to face.
The Coleman Ranch is a life saver, but as the holiday approach his father begins to invade his dreams. How much can he endure before he goes back to the life he left behind? As he struggles with his faith, mind, and body, the fight of his life, for his life is at hand.
